Output edba5002ea7de3ceef6603fc6576552273d8117dc1d11dc9243f38f886bda64e:1

value
42883016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2223b05aa0421d9e8010216c498d676e0e498a27 OP_EQUAL
address
MB1fxfCj2b85ACJLwy3owvzfNTsbWmTiBE
transaction
edba5002ea7de3ceef6603fc6576552273d8117dc1d11dc9243f38f886bda64e
spent
true